Pizza Nova Raises $3,200 for the Canadian Mental Health Association of Durham

Pizza Nova customers help to raise $3,200 for the Canadian Mental Health Association of Durham during the grand opening of its newest location in Courtice, Ontario.  Throughout the day, Pizza Nova had a special offer of a medium pizza for $3.99, with 100% of proceeds going to the Association. The location is the 14th in the Durham region and is operated by longtime Pizza Nova Franchisee, Jawaid Said.

Pizza Nova thanks the Courtice Community for its warm welcome and generous support.

‘’Pizza Nova is proud to help support the important work done by the Canadian Mental Health Association of Durham.” Said Domenic Primucci, President, Pizza Nova.
